Latest deals
FAQs
Price Alerts

Cheap flights from Toronto Island Airport to South Africa from R15 479

This is the cheapest one-way flight price found by a momondo user in the last 72 hours by searching for a flight from Toronto Island Airport to South Africa departing on 3/12. Fares may change, and may not be available for all flights or travel dates. Click the price to refresh the search for this deal.
1 adult
0 bags
'This year, momondo is the #1 place for airfares on the internet.'
Save money when you book flights with momondo
Big names, great deals
Big names, great deals
Search 100s of travel sites to compare prices.
Filter for what you want
Filter for what you want
Free Wi-Fi? Stopover? Instantly customise your results.
Trusted and free
Trusted and free
We’re completely free to use - no hidden charges or fees.
Price Alerts
Price Alerts
Not ready to book? to track prices.

Find the cheapest flights from Toronto Island Airport to South Africa

Cheap return flights

These are some of the best return flight deals from Toronto Island Airport to South Africa that have been recently found on momondo from popular airlines, departing in the coming months.

Cheap one-way flights

Flying one-way? These are some of the best deals recently discovered on momondo for flights from Toronto Island Airport to South Africa.

Cheap last-minute flights

Planning a quick getaway from Toronto Island Airport to South Africa? These are the last-minute flight deals available now.

Cheap direct flights

If you prefer a non-stop journey, check out our latest direct flight deals to South Africa, so you can enjoy a seamless trip without stopovers.

Cheap bus & train deals from Toronto Island Airport to South Africa

Find recent round-trip train or bus tickets from Toronto Island Airport to South Africa.

All round-trip flight deals to South Africa

The cheapest plane tickets to South Africa found on KAYAK recently.
12:25 - 10:25YTZ-JNB
39h 00m2 stops
20:25 - 19:50JNB-YTZ
30h 25m2 stops
R19 639SWISS
Find Deal
Tue, Dec 3 - Sun, Dec 8
12:25 - 10:25YTZ-JNB
39h 00m2 stops
19:35 - 16:50JNB-YTZ
27h 15m2 stops
R20 711
Find Deal
Wed, Mar 5 - Thu, Mar 27
12:25 - 9:10YTZ-JNB
38h 45m2 stops
19:35 - 17:47JNB-YTZ
28h 12m2 stops
R20 802SWISS
Find Deal
Thu, May 1 - Sun, May 11
15:25 - 7:55YTZ-CPT
33h 30m2 stops
18:30 - 16:50CPT-YTZ
28h 20m2 stops
R21 419
Find Deal
Mon, Feb 3 - Mon, Mar 17
8:25 - 21:35YTZ-JNB
30h 10m2 stops
19:35 - 16:50JNB-YTZ
28h 15m2 stops
R21 510
Find Deal
Mon, Feb 10 - Wed, Feb 26
8:25 - 21:35YTZ-JNB
30h 10m2 stops
19:35 - 17:50JNB-YTZ
29h 15m2 stops
R21 547
Find Deal
Mon, Feb 10 - Wed, Feb 26
12:25 - 10:25YTZ-JNB
39h 00m2 stops
19:35 - 17:50JNB-YTZ
29h 15m2 stops
R22 909
Find Deal
Tue, Dec 3 - Wed, Jan 15
15:30 - 3:55YTZ-JNB
30h 25m2 stops
8:50 - 20:15JNB-YTZ
41h 25m2 stops
R23 200
Find Deal
Wed, Mar 19 - Fri, Mar 28
12:25 - 10:45YTZ-JNB
39h 20m2 stops
19:10 - 21:50JNB-YTZ
33h 40m2 stops
R23 654
Find Deal
Wed, Feb 19 - Tue, Mar 4
18:25 - 9:10YTZ-JNB
56h 45m2 stops
19:35 - 17:47JNB-YTZ
28h 12m2 stops
R23 890SWISS
Find Deal
Sun, Apr 27 - Mon, May 12
16:45 - 10:25YTZ-JNB
34h 40m3 stops
R15 479
Find Deal
Tue, Dec 3
7:05 - 9:50YTZ-JNB
44h 45m2 stops
R16 841
Find Deal
Wed, Apr 2
8:00 - 23:30YTZ-CPT
32h 30m3 stops
R17 350
Find Deal
Tue, Dec 31
12:25 - 10:25YTZ-JNB
39h 00m2 stops
R17 840SWISS
Find Deal
Tue, Dec 3
10:25 - 21:55YTZ-CPT
28h 30m2 stops
R17 949
Find Deal
Tue, Dec 31
12:25 - 10:55YTZ-CPT
39h 30m2 stops
R17 968SWISS
Find Deal
Sun, Jan 26
12:25 - 10:25YTZ-JNB
39h 00m2 stops
R17 968SWISS
Find Deal
Mon, Jan 13
12:25 - 7:20YTZ-CPT
35h 55m2 stops
R18 949SWISS
Find Deal
Fri, Jan 24
20:55 - 12:00YTZ-CPT
56h 05m2 stops
R19 312
Find Deal
Thu, Dec 5
15:30 - 15:35YTZ-JNB
41h 05m2 stops
R20 021
Find Deal
Thu, Dec 5
15:25 - 7:55YTZ-CPT
33h 30m2 stops
18:30 - 16:50CPT-YTZ
29h 20m2 stops
R29 777
Find Deal
Tue, Nov 19 - Thu, Nov 28
16:45 - 9:45YTZ-JNB
34h 00m2 stops
12:45 - 20:05JNB-YTZ
38h 20m2 stops
R30 394
Find Deal
Tue, Nov 19 - Mon, Nov 25
12:25 - 10:25YTZ-JNB
39h 00m2 stops
20:25 - 19:50JNB-YTZ
30h 25m2 stops
R30 830SWISS
Find Deal
Mon, Nov 18 - Thu, Nov 21
12:25 - 10:25YTZ-JNB
39h 00m2 stops
19:35 - 17:45JNB-YTZ
28h 10m2 stops
R32 683SWISS
Find Deal
Wed, Nov 20 - Sun, Jun 29
12:25 - 12:00YTZ-CPT
40h 35m2 stops
17:15 - 8:10CPT-YTZ
45h 55m2 stops
R127 227
Find Deal
Wed, Nov 20 - Tue, Feb 4
16:45 - 10:30YTZ-CPT
34h 45m2 stops
12:40 - 20:05CPT-YTZ
38h 25m2 stops
R161 564
Find Deal
Tue, Nov 19 - Thu, Nov 28

SWISS flights from Toronto Island Airport to South Africa

Our best SWISS deals on Toronto Island Airport to South Africa flight tickets
SWISS
Dec 3
YTZ12:25Toronto Island
39h 00m
2 stops
JNB10:25Johannesburg OR Tambo
Dec 8
JNB20:25Johannesburg OR Tambo
30h 25m
2 stops
YTZ19:50Toronto Island
R19 639
Find similar
SWISS
May 1
YTZ12:25Toronto Island
38h 45m
2 stops
JNB9:10Johannesburg OR Tambo
May 11
JNB19:35Johannesburg OR Tambo
28h 12m
2 stops
YTZ17:47Toronto Island
R20 802
Find similar
SWISS
Nov 26
YTZ12:25Toronto Island
39h 00m
2 stops
JNB10:25Johannesburg OR Tambo
Dec 9
JNB20:25Johannesburg OR Tambo
30h 25m
2 stops
YTZ19:50Toronto Island
R23 727
Find similar

Cheap Toronto Island Airport to South Africa flight deals and tips

Find info about flight duration, direct flights, and airports for your flight from Toronto Island Airport to South Africa

Best price found

R15 479

Fastest flight time

24h 35m

Direct flights

None

Airports in South Africa

2 airports
The best one-way flight to South Africa from Toronto Island Airport in the past 72 hours is R15 479. The best return flight deal from Toronto Island Airport to South Africa found on momondo in the last 72 hours is R19 639.
The fastest flight from Toronto Island Airport to South Africa takes 24h 35m
There are no direct flights from Toronto Island Airport to South Africa. Popular non-direct routes for this connection are Toronto Island Airport - Johannesburg OR Tambo Airport and Toronto Island Airport - Cape Town Intl Airport.
There are 2 airports near South Africa: Cape Town Intl (CPT), Johannesburg OR Tambo (JNB)

  • When did momondo last update prices for flights from Toronto Island Airport to South Africa?

    Prices for flights from Toronto Island Airport to South Africa are updated daily.

  • How old do you have to be to fly from Toronto Island Airport to South Africa?

    The minimum age a child must be to fly alone is five but airlines that offer an unaccompanied minor (UNMR) service will have their own age restrictions, including rules around flight length, timings, and stopovers. We always recommend checking with the individual airline you are booking with to travel from Toronto Island Airport to South Africa.

  • What documentation or ID do you need to fly to South Africa?

    The travel and health documents you'll need for your trip to South Africa may differ based on your itinerary and personal situation. Typically, you should have several documents on hand, such as a national ID card or driver's licence and a passport that is valid for six months after your intended arrival at South Africa. It is always advisable to seek advice from your airline or a trusted third party, such as IATA.


  • How do I get Price Alerts for flights from Toronto Island Airport to South Africa?

    Price Alerts will notify you by email when the price for flights to South Africa from Toronto Island Airport decreases. To activate this, select your desired travel dates and search for offers. While browsing through offers you’ll see the Price Alert widget toggle. Click it to turn on notifications.

  • How can I save money on flights from Toronto Island Airport to South Africa with momondo?

    Plan your trips smart with the “Price Forecast” feature, which uses flight data to help you pick the best days to fly for the lowest fares. Our “Price Calendar” helps you get the most for your money by showing you when it’s most advantageous to fly. Curate your own travel experiences for less with “Explore”. Expert travel hacks to fuel your next adventure are a click away with “Discover” by momondo. Set up our “Price Alerts” to track fare changes and book when prices are at their lowest point.

  • How does momondo find its flight prices?

    We show prices from over 700+ competitors with a single click. With options from airlines and OTAs from across our 30 international markets, we are able to show you a diverse range of deals to create your adventure.


Why use momondo?

Why should I use momondo to find a flight deal from Toronto to South Africa?

To find the flight that best suits your needs, momondo gathers a range of flights from a large pool of different airlines and agents; you can then use our insights and filters to find and book the right flight to South Africa from Toronto.

Can I find flights from Toronto to South Africa with flexible booking policies on momondo?

momondo does allow users to show only those flights to South Africa from Toronto which offer a flexible booking policy as well as other useful filters and features.

How can momondo help me find flights from Toronto to South Africa?

Once you have performed a search for Toronto to South Africa flights, momondo helps you find the right one by offering useful filters to narrow down your flight selection. Flights can be filtered by multiple factors such as airline, airport and price; but also by other criteria like aircraft type and payment method.

I’m not ready to book a flight from Toronto to South Africa right now. Can momondo alert me if prices change?

Yes. momondo can track prices for Toronto to South Africa flights and alert you when they change. Perform a search to set up the price alert. All that is required is a valid email address.


An easier way to manage your South Africa trip

We make it super easy to schedule, organise and travel with friends or family. Trips is free – and available to use no matter where you book.

Get notified when prices go down

Daily price changes in your inbox - only with Price Alerts.
1 adult
From?
To?
Fri 22/11
Fri 29/11
Email me momondo's favourite deals

Find better results for your trip to South Africa

Popular Cities in South Africa

Popular flights according to clicks in the last 7 days on momondo